WebJun 30, 2024 · In the ASPREE trial, 19,114 older adults with median age of 74 years were randomized to aspirin (n = 9,525) and placebo (n = 9,589). The findings from this trial demonstrated that the use of low-dose aspirin as a primary prevention strategy in older adults resulted in a significantly higher risk of major hemorrhage and an equivalent risk of ...
